Want to make some cute, unique holiday ornaments this year?



To start, collage desired images onto an XL Wood House Tag. I used images from Nude Muse, Christmas Backgrounds and Lovely Backgrounds sheets.



Give your edges a shabby chic look by putting a bit of white acrylic paint on your fingertip and then running it around the edges.



Paint Eco Antlers with white acrylic paint and glitter glue if desired.



Attach antlers to wood tag. I put a bit of E6000 glue onto a toothpick and used that to add the glue.



Glue on sequins.



Pull out Long Wood Label with 3 Holes and rubber stamp sentiment. Staz On ink works well for this.



If you want to give your wood label a more refined look, add eyelets. Here are some eyelets set into position.



To add eyelets, you'll need a metal block, eyelet setter and hammer.



Put the eyelet setter into the middle of your eyelet and smack the top of the eyelet setter with your hammer a couple of times. It's okay if your eyelets don't look perfect on the back, just hammer any remaining edges down into place.



Even if your eyelets look ugly on the back...they'll still look nice on the front. Phew!



Poke holes at the bottom of your XL Wood House Tag with an awl. You want them to line up with the holes of your Long Wood Label.



Wire Long Wood Label to XL Wood House Tag and wire on Colorful Mini Bell too.



On the back of your ornament, consider signing it or writing a little note. A Sharpie pen works great for this.
